Output 84e24f4f1eddee952ca19641c4deb72c72b7be5bf8e8c95ccd0d5ac1e93adbe4:1

value
12659007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ddea7f88c08e20444f62c41f98a5685b1715fd10 OP_EQUAL
address
3MvQBA64ARrPZT9uALAayqrB8oohHMK5HY
transaction
84e24f4f1eddee952ca19641c4deb72c72b7be5bf8e8c95ccd0d5ac1e93adbe4
confirmations
272250
spent
true